Context: Ardenfell line margins slipped three points over two quarters. Drivers: input steel costs, aggressive discounting at the Westmoor branch, and a stale price book. Proposal: uplift list prices four percent, tighten discount authority to regional level, sunset the two lowest-margin SKUs. Risk: volume loss at Halverton accounts, estimated under two percent. Decision requested at Thursday's review. Modelling assumptions are in the appendix pack. The commercial reasoning leadership wants kept close is noted directly below.

board note of tajop-yajof: The finance team signed off on a budget of $77.6 million for Project Pramir.

## Break-Glass Access: Quellstream Compaction

New to the team? If compaction on Quellstream stalls and the retention topic balloons past quota, you may need break-glass access to force a segment sweep. Ping the on-call first — seriously, don't skip that. If nobody answers in 15 minutes, use the emergency vault. The passphrase to unlock it is below.

vault phrase of yaduf-yajop = lamath-kelix-aldion-zorius-ulaox-eliax-gorox-norok-fenael-fenath-julael-pelius-belius-druion

The donation-receipt mailer runs nightly at 02:00, batching receipts for the prior day's donations across all Heartledge campaigns. It is idempotent: reruns skip already-sent receipts. Failures retry three times, then land in the dead-letter queue, which the on-call reviews each morning. Do not resend manually without clearing the dedupe cache first — duplicate receipts cause donor complaints. Template changes require legal review. The architecture diagram, retry config, and dead-letter procedure are documented on the page below.

runbook for fawef-fahip: https://confluence.qorvelsys.internal/job/browse/display/4559c7bbc3e6

# Service Accounts: String Extraction

The `extract-i18n` script pulls translatable strings from all Bramblewick repos and pushes them to the Glossa service. It runs under the `i18n-extractor` service account. Do not run it under your personal account; Glossa rate-limits individual users aggressively. The account has write access to the staging catalog only. Set the token in your shell before invoking the script. The current staging token is below.

API key for kahap-kafog: zpat15_6qzxZ7YR8aDwjmp